Lieutenant Fern's warm and personable letters, spanning two years at sea in the South Pacific, offer an alternative view of life aboard ship during World War II. Seizing every opportunity for an adventure, he muses upon his assignment living at sea and its inherent challenges. His varied duties aboard three different ships afford Fern numerous vantage points regarding his unique war experiences. Lieutenant Fern's letters are descriptive, intriguing, and amusing, often evoking smiles and laughter from the reader as he reveals his quick adjustment to life at sea, the camaraderie he readily establishes with his fellow officers and crewmates, and his opportune ventures to the surrounding islands. He embraces every situation with an eagerness for novelty and excitement.

Juliana Fern Patten is a graduate of the University of Denver and holds a Master's in English from the University of New Hampshire. She lives in Maine with her husband and son. After her father's death, she discovered a box filled with letters, photos, and documents still in their postmarked envelopes that he had sent to this mother during his war assignment. These letters inspired Another Side of World War II: A Coast Guard Lieutenant in the South Pacific.
